How to Convert Micrometer to Meter

1 micrometer = 1 × 10-6 meters

Meter = Micrometer × 1 × 10-6

Example: 1611 μm × 1 × 10-6 = 0.001611 m

Reverse Conversion

To convert meters back to micrometers:

  • Remember, 1 meter equals 1000000 micrometers.
  • To convert 0.001611 m to μm, multiply 0.001611 x 1000000, resulting in 1611 μm.
